Kanneganti Brahmanandam (born 1 February 1956) is an Indian actor and comedian known for his work in Telugu cinema. [1] Recognised as one of India's finest and highest-paid comic actors, [ 2 ] [ 3 ] he holds the Guinness World Record for the most screen credits for a living actor, having appeared in over 1,000 films.
Brahma Anandam is a 2025 Telugu-language comedy drama film written and directed by RVS Nikhil. [1] [2] It was produced by Rahul Yadav Nakka under Swadharam Entertainment, it stars Brahmanandam, Raja Goutham, Priya Vadlamani and Vennela Kishore in lead roles. [3] [4] [5] The film was released on 14 February 2025. [6]

) is a 1987 Indian Telugu-language comedy drama film written and directed by Jandhyala, and produced by D. Ramanaidu under his banner Suresh Productions. The film stars Rajendra Prasad and Rajani while Kota Srinivasa Rao, Nutan Prasad, and Brahmanandam play supporting roles. The film has music composed by Ramesh Naidu.

Money Money is a 1994 Indian Telugu-language comedy film written and directed by Siva Nageswara Rao and produced by Ram Gopal Varma under his banner, Varma Creations. [1] The film is a sequel to the 1993 film Money, making it one of the earliest sequels in Telugu cinema.
